Alterations induced by the root-knot nematode Meloidogyne hapla Chitwood in Actinidia roots

Infestations caused by the root-knot nematode Meloidogyne hapla Chitwood on Actinidia chinensis. Planch, are reported from Greece, and the root reaction to this nematode attack is studied. Cross sections of galls showed that "Giant cells" were formed around the anterior part of the nematode body and always in the central cylinder of the root. Each female was surrounded by 3-8 multinucleate cells, each of which contained numerous hypertrophied nuclei
